A Visit With Scott Dadich, Co-CEO & Founder of Godfrey Dadich Partners

Scott Dadich is a former All Saints Patriot. He is now the Co-CEO and Founder of Godfrey Dadich, a major design firm in San Francisco, California. Today 8th grade met Scott in a Google Hangout to hear first-hand about his professional journey. He shared an amazing tale of job experiences, including meeting and working with famous people like Matthew McConaughey, Beyonce, and President Obama. Scott says the most important skill to being a great designer is curiosity. He said people need to be curious about how things are made, how they are put together, and how to use what we have to make something new. He also said it's more than just artistic talent. He talked about the importance of Math, Science, Writing and communication skills. He ended our visit by reminding us to look around at our fellow Patriots; for these are the people that will be there for us through our own life's journey. . . . and that he would be hiring.
